Definition the ieee defines power quality as the ability of a system or an equipment to function satisfactorily in its electromagnetic environment without introducing intolerable electromagnetic disturbances to anything in that environment. What is power quality 1 different definitions for power quality, depending on ones frame of reference utilities may def ine power quality as reliability the manufacturer of load equipment may define power quality as those characteristics of the power supply that enable the equipment to work properly.

A power quality pq problem is defined as any problem that causes voltage, current, or frequency deviations in the supply and may result in failure or maloperation of enduser equipment.
